With the start of the dead period just days away, recruits around the country will be announcing their commitment decisions. Today, 4-star defensive lineman and Auburn football target Vodney Cleveland is set to announce which program he has chosen.

From Birmingham, Alabama, Cleveland is a product of Parker High School and is ranked as the No. 8 recruit out of his home state. He is the No. 141 overall prospect and the No. 18 defensive lineman in the recruiting class of 2026.

Cleveland took five official visits this summer to Auburn, North Carolina, Florida, Georgia and Texas. Auburn football got the first official visit back in May. A former Alabama commit, Cleveland has developed a strong relationship with the defensive staff on the Plains, including defensive coordinator DJ Durkin and defensive line coach Vontrell King-Williams. Cleveland sees a good fit for himself at Auburn and believes that the staff would have the ability to develop him throughout his college career.

Today, the 4-star defensive lineman will choose between his four finalists: Auburn, Florida, Georgia and Texas. Most recruiting analysts believe the Longhorns, who hosted Cleveland for his final and most recent visit, are in the lead in his recruitment.

Still, King-Williams and the Auburn coaching staff have done well in emphasizing the importance of in-state recruiting and gave a strong argument to Cleveland for his growth on the Plains. Plus, current Auburn defensive lineman Jourdin Crawford is a former teammate of Cleveland's, and the opportunity for the pair to reunite could play a role in Cleveland's decision.
